Compartilhar via


Método TriggerSchedule na Classe SMS_Client

O TriggerSchedule método, no Configuration Manager, aciona o cliente para executar a agenda especificada.

A seguinte sintaxe é simplificada a partir do código MOF (Managed Object Format) e define o método .

Sintaxe

UInt32 TriggerSchedule(  
     String sScheduleID  
);  

Parâmetros

sScheduleID
Tipo de dados: String

Qualificadores: [in]

GUID da agenda a ser acionada.

Lista GUID completa:

Agenda GUID
Inventário de hardware {00000000-0000-0000-0000-000000000001}
Inventário de software {00000000-0000-0000-0000-000000000002}
Registo de Deteção de Dados {00000000-0000-0000-0000-000000000003}
Coleção de Ficheiros {00000000-0000-0000-0000-000000000010}
Coleção IDMIF {00000000-0000-0000-0000-000000000011}
Autenticação do Computador Cliente {00000000-0000-0000-0000-000000000012}
Pedido de Atribuições de Políticas de Máquina {00000000-0000-0000-0000-000000000021}
Avaliação da Política de Computador {00000000-0000-0000-0000-000000000022}
Atualizar Tarefa MP Predefinida {00000000-0000-0000-0000-000000000023}
Tarefa de Localizações de Atualização do LS (Serviço de Localização) {00000000-0000-0000-0000-000000000024}
Tarefa de Atualização do Tempo Limite do LS (Serviço de Localização) {00000000-0000-0000-0000-000000000025}
Atribuição de Pedidos do Agente de Política (Utilizador) {00000000-0000-0000-0000-000000000026}
Atribuição de Avaliação do Agente de Política (Utilizador) {00000000-0000-0000-0000-000000000027}
Relatório de Utilização de Geração de Medição de Software {00000000-0000-0000-0000-000000000031}
Mensagem de Atualização de Origem {00000000-0000-0000-0000-000000000032}
Limpar a cache de definições de proxy {00000000-0000-0000-0000-000000000037}
Limpeza do Agente de Política da Máquina {00000000-0000-0000-0000-000000000040}
Limpeza do Agente de Política de Utilizador {00000000-0000-0000-0000-000000000041}
Agente de Política Validar Política/Atribuição do Computador {00000000-0000-0000-0000-000000000042}
Agente de Política Validar Política/Atribuição de Utilizador {00000000-0000-0000-0000-000000000043}
Repetir/Atualizar certificados no AD no MP {00000000-0000-0000-0000-000000000051}
Relatórios de Estado do Peer DP {00000000-0000-0000-0000-000000000061}
Agenda de marcar de pacotes pendentes do Peer DP {00000000-0000-0000-0000-000000000062}
AGENDAR Atualizações agenda de instalação {00000000-0000-0000-0000-000000000063}
Ciclo de Recolha de Inventário de Hardware {00000000-0000-0000-0000-000000000101}
Ciclo de Recolha de Inventário de Software {00000000-0000-0000-0000-000000000102}
Ciclo de Recolha de Dados de Deteção {00000000-0000-0000-0000-000000000103}
Ciclo de Recolha de Ficheiros {00000000-0000-0000-0000-000000000104}
Ciclo de Coleção IDMIF {00000000-0000-0000-0000-000000000105}
Ciclo do Relatório de Utilização da Medição de Software {00000000-0000-0000-0000-000000000106}
Ciclo de Atualização da Lista de Origem do Windows Installer {00000000-0000-0000-0000-000000000107}
Ciclo de Avaliação de Atribuições de Atualizações de Software {00000000-0000-0000-0000-000000000108}
Tarefa de Manutenção do Ponto de Distribuição de Ramo {00000000-0000-0000-0000-000000000109}
Enviar Mensagem de Estado Não Enviada {00000000-0000-0000-0000-000000000111}
State System policy cache cleanout (Limpeza da cache da política do Sistema de Estado) {00000000-0000-0000-0000-000000000112}
Analisar por Origem de Atualização {00000000-0000-0000-0000-000000000113}
Atualizar Política do Arquivo {00000000-0000-0000-0000-000000000114}
Envio em massa da política de sistema de estado elevado {00000000-0000-0000-0000-000000000115}
Envio em massa da política de sistema de estado baixo {00000000-0000-0000-0000-000000000116}
Ação de política do gestor de aplicações {00000000-0000-0000-0000-000000000121}
Ação de política de utilizador do gestor de aplicações {00000000-0000-0000-0000-000000000122}
Ação de avaliação global do gestor de aplicações {00000000-0000-0000-0000-000000000123}
Resumo de início da gestão de energia {00000000-0000-0000-0000-000000000131}
Reavaliação da implementação de pontos finais {00000000-0000-0000-0000-000000000221}
Reavaliação da política do Ponto final AM {00000000-0000-0000-0000-000000000222}
Deteção de eventos externos {00000000-0000-0000-0000-000000000223}

Return Values

Um UInt32 tipo de dados que é 0 para indicar êxito ou não zero para indicar a falha.

Requisitos

Requisitos de Runtime

Para obter mais informações, veja Configuration Manager Client Runtime Requirements (Requisitos de Runtime de Cliente do Configuration Manager).

Requisitos de Desenvolvimento

Para obter mais informações, veja Configuration Manager Client Development Requirements (Requisitos de Desenvolvimento de Clientes).

Exemplos

Exemplo 1: Acionar o inventário de hardware através do PowerShell com o WMICLASS acelerador de tipos

([wmiclass]"root\ccm:SMS_Client").TriggerSchedule("{00000000-0000-0000-0000-000000000001}")

Exemplo 2: Acionar a tarefa de atualização do serviço de localização através do PowerShell com o método Invoke-CIMMethod

Invoke-CimMethod -Namespace 'root\CCM' -ClassName SMS_Client -MethodName TriggerSchedule -Arguments @{sScheduleID='{00000000-0000-0000-0000-000000000024}'}

Exemplo 3: Acionar a eliminação e análise da cache da Análise de Atualização de Software através da Linha de Comandos com o WMIC

%windir%\System32\wbem\WMIC.exe /namespace:\\root\ccm\invagt path inventoryActionStatus where InventoryActionID="{00000000-0000-0000-0000-000000000113}" DELETE /NOINTERACTIVE
%windir%\System32\wbem\WMIC.exe /namespace:\\root\ccm path sms_client CALL TriggerSchedule "{00000000-0000-0000-0000-000000000113}" /NOINTERACTIVE

Confira também

Classe WMI de Cliente SMS_Client
Método EvaluateMachinePolicy na Classe SMS_Client
Método GetAssignedSite na Classe SMS_Client
Método RequestMachinePolicy na Classe SMS_Client
Método ResetPolicy na Classe SMS_Client
Método SetAssignedSite na Classe SMS_Client
Método SetGlobalLoggingConfiguration na Classe SMS_Client